The size of Brassall is approximately 8.2 square kilometres. It has 18 parks covering nearly 9.3% of total area. The population of Brassall in 2016 was 10898 people. By 2021 the population was 12115 showing a population growth of 11.2%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Brassall is 20-29 years. Households in Brassall are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$1400 - $1799 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Brassall work in a community and personal service occupation.In 2021, 51.20% of the homes in Brassall were owner-occupied compared with 50.50% in 2016.
